This blog has moved

This blog is now at

Friday 12 November 2004


Sleet - noun rain that falls in below freezing weather, so that some of the rain drops turn to ice as the fall. others are parially frozen.
verb to shower sleet.

No comments:

Commission Music

Commission Music
Bespoke Noise!!